Railway Virtual Coupling: A Survey of Emerging Control Techniques

This paper provides a systematic review of emerging control techniques used for railway Virtual Coupling (VC) studies. Train motion models are first reviewed, including model formulations and the force elements involved. Control objectives and typical design constraints are then elaborated. Next, the existing VC control techniques are surveyed and classified into five groups: consensus-based control, model prediction control, sliding mode control, machine learning-based control, and constraints-following control. Their advantages and disadvantages for VC applications are also discussed in detail. Furthermore, several future studies for achieving better controller development and implementation, respectively, are presented. The purposes of this survey are to help researchers to achieve a better systematic understanding regarding VC control, to spark more research into VC and to further speed-up the realization of this emerging technology in railway and other relevant fields such as road vehicles.
